Analizador de tareas cron: lectura y depuración de expresiones cron en línea

⏰ Cron Job Parser

Parse and explain Cron expressions. Understand when your scheduled tasks will run.

Format: minute hour day month weekday (5 fields)
📋 Parsed Result

Minute (0-59)
Hour (0-23)
Day (1-31)
Month (1-12)
Weekday (0-7)
🕐 Next 5 Run Times:
0 0 * * *
Every day at midnight
0 */6 * * *
Every 6 hours
0 9 * * 1-5
Weekdays at 9:00 AM
*/15 * * * *
Every 15 minutes
0 0 1 * *
1st of month at midnight
0 0 * * 0
Every Sunday at midnight
30 14 * * *
Every day at 2:30 PM
0 0,12 * * *
Midnight and noon

Analizador de tareas cron en línea: Traducir expresiones cron al inglés

Gestionar tareas programadas no debería ser un juego de adivinanzas. Nuestro analizador de tareas cron es una potente herramienta diseñada para ayudarte a decodificar, validar y depurar expresiones cron. Ya sea que estés configurando un script de copia de seguridad, un correo electrónico automatizado o una tarea de limpieza de la base de datos, esta herramienta garantiza la precisión de tu programación crontab al traducir la sintaxis técnica a un lenguaje claro y legible.

¿Por qué necesitas un analizador de expresiones cron?

La sintaxis de Cron es conocida por su gran potencia, pero puede resultar difícil de leer a simple vista, especialmente con intervalos complejos.

Eliminar errores de programación

Un solo asterisco o número mal colocado puede provocar que una tarea se ejecute cada minuto en lugar de una vez al día, lo que podría provocar un colapso del servidor o un aumento repentino de los costos de la nube. Nuestro analizador identifica estos errores antes de implementarlos en producción.

Visualizar los próximos tiempos de ejecución

Comprender 0 0 1,15 * *es una cosa; saber exactamente qué fechas y horas corresponden al próximo mes es otra. Nuestra herramienta lista los próximos plazos de ejecución para que pueda comparar el cronograma con los requisitos de su proyecto.

Características principales del analizador y validador de Cron

Nuestra herramienta admite formatos crontab estándar, así como la sintaxis extendida utilizada por los marcos modernos.

1. Traducción legible para humanos

Conviértalo instantáneamente */15 9-17 * * 1-5en "Cada 15 minutos, entre las 09:00 y las 17:59, de lunes a viernes". Esta función es perfecta para contrastar la lógica con miembros del equipo sin conocimientos técnicos.

2. Soporte para todos los campos de Cron

El analizador maneja con precisión los cinco(o seis) campos cron estándar:

  • Minutos: 0-59

  • Horas: 0-23

  • Día del mes: 1-31

  • Mes: 1-12(o ENE-DIC)

  • Día de la semana: 0-6(o DOM-SÁB)

3. Compatibilidad con caracteres especiales

Nos encargamos de los caracteres "complicados" que a menudo causan confusión:

  • Asterisco(*): Cada valor.

  • Coma(,): Lista de valores.

  • Guión(-): Rango de valores.

  • Barra(/): Incrementos o pasos.

  • L: “Último” día del mes o semana.

Cómo utilizar el analizador de trabajos cron

  1. Ingresar expresión: pegue su expresión cron(por ejemplo, 5 4 * * *) en el cuadro de entrada.

  2. Análisis instantáneo: la herramienta desglosa automáticamente cada campo y muestra la traducción al inglés.

  3. Consultar calendario: Consulta la lista de “Próximos horarios de ejecución” para confirmar las fechas de ejecución.

  4. Copiar e implementar: una vez satisfecho, copie la expresión en su crontab o programador de tareas.

Ejemplos comunes de expresiones cron

Cronograma Expresión cron Descripción legible para humanos
Cada minuto * * * * * Cada minuto, cada hora, cada día.
Diariamente a medianoche 0 0 * * * Todos los días a las 12:00 AM.
Todos los domingos 0 0 * * 0 A las 12:00 AM, solo los domingos.
Horario comercial 0 9-17 * * 1-5 Al inicio de cada hora, de 9 a 17 horas, de lunes a viernes.

Preguntas frecuentes(FAQ)

¿Qué es un Cron Job?

Una tarea Cron es un programador de tareas basado en tiempo en sistemas operativos tipo Unix. Los usuarios la utilizan para programar tareas(comandos o scripts de shell) para que se ejecuten periódicamente en horas, fechas o intervalos fijos.

¿Esta herramienta admite expresiones de 6 campos(segundos)?

¡Sí! Nuestro analizador es compatible con crontabs estándar de 5 campos y expresiones de 6 campos, comúnmente utilizadas en la programación de Java(Quartz) o Spring Framework.

¿Mis datos son privados?

Por supuesto. Todo el análisis se realiza en su navegador mediante JavaScript. No almacenamos sus expresiones ni la información del servidor, lo que garantiza la privacidad de su infraestructura interna.